We are delighted to announce that the pianist Giuseppe Guarrera is joining Konzertdirektion Hans Adler's soloist roster for General Management worldwide.

In 2017, Giuseppe won 2nd Prize at the Montréal International Piano Competition along with five other awards, including the People’s Choice Award. In 2018 he won a Tabor Foundation Award at from the Verbier Festival Academy, received a prestigious Klavier Ruhr Festival scholarship from the Klavier-Festival Ruhr, and was a prize-winner at the Young Classical Artists Trust International Auditions.

His patrons include Daniel Barenboim, who is just as enthusiastic about his playing as the Canadian daily newspaper La Presse. The latter called Giuseppe Guarrera a "charismatic pianist with depth, who has something to say and puts musical expression before pure virtuosity - while being equipped with an impressive technique."
